‘Eternals’ apologists get their hopes up after a star drops out of another high-profile sequel due to ‘scheduling conflicts’

We respect the optimism, but is this just wishful thinking?

Eternals isn’t exactly an MCU success story. Prior to release, Marvel Studios seemed to be under the impression they had an awards season contender on their hands, even whispering of an Oscars campaign. Reality came crashing down the second the Rotten Tomatoes score dropped, ending up at a terrible 47%. Audiences weren’t particularly enthusiastic either, with the film eventually clocking up a relatively disappointing $400 million worldwide.

All the above meant Marvel doesn’t seem eager to fast track Eternals 2, despite leaving the first movie on a tantalizing Harry Styles-shaped cameo. But Eternals has its fans, and some see the pieces moving in the background which may hint that Eternals 2 is coming to life.

Druig actor Barry Keoghan is white-hot right now, having scooped a well-deserved Best ing Actor Academy Award for The Banshees of Inisherin. He was set to star in Ridley Scott’s long-awaited Gladiator 2, but has now dropped out due to “scheduling conflicts”. Could these be conflicts with Eternals 2?

Sadly, we’re more than confident about chalking this story up to wishful thinking – and it’s far more likely that Keoghan’s scheduling conflict is for him reprising the Joker in The Batman – Part II.

We don’t think Eternals 2 is likely anytime soon, if ever. That said, Eternals likely won’t be the final appearance from these immortal characters, as we expect the more popular ones to eventually pop up in other heroes’ movies and Disney Plus shows. Marvel Studios would also be facing a huge wasted opportunity if it squandered Harry Styles in the MCU, so perhaps there’ll be some kind of cosmic MCU movie featuring these characters that’s not strictly Eternals 2.
